Welcome to the MURSD Spanish Immersion Website

We invite you to explore this unique educational opportunity offered by Mendon-Upton Regional School District for students starting in Kindergarten. Through the Spanish Immersion program, students not only become bilingual but also have opportunities to engage in the culture. The experiences that your child will have as a part of the program will help prepare them to engage in the world as global citizens with a unique skill set and perspective.

Spanish Immersion Advisory Board

The Spanish Advisory Board, which consists of volunteer parents, students, teachers, staff, and administrators meet four times a year to support the mission of the Spanish Immersion Program.  Go to our Spanish Advisory Board Menu Tab above to find out more information about the work of the Advisory Board.

Host Family Needed for
​Spanish Language and Culture Assistant

We are looking for a family to host next year's language and culture assistant from Spain from October through May.  Through the fundraising efforts of our Spanish Immersion Advisory Board, we are pleased to inform that this year there is a $600 stipend available to support the financial commitment of hosting an assistant. If families are not able to host for a full year, splitting the year between two families is also a possibility.  Contact [email protected] for more information about this enriching opportunity for your family!

International Spanish Academies School


​We are proud to be an International Spanish Academies School. Click here to learn more. Through our International Spanish Academies participation we have the benefit of ongoing support from the Spanish Embassy in recruitment of native speakers with teaching experience from Spain, Spanish teaching assistants, and ongoing professional devleopment.
